Dialysis performs the function of the kidneys if they’ve failed. According to the national kidney foundation, end-stage kidney failure occurs when the kidneys are performing at only 10 to 15 percent of their normal function. Dialysis is a treatment that filters and purifies the blood using a machine. This helps keep your fluids and electrolytes in balance when the kidneys can’t do their job. Life expectancy on dialysis can vary depending on your other medical conditions and how well you follow your treatment plan. It could range between 5-10 years, however, many patients have lived well for 20 or even 30 years. Hospital recovery for a kidney transplant is usually 5 to 10 days if there are no complications. The length of stay depends on your medical condition and needs. You’ll spend 24-48 hours in extensive care immediately after surgery.

There are several side effects of becoming a Living Kidney Donor. Be aware of the risk and weigh it against your decision to donate. Possible long-term risks to donating a kidney include hyper-tension (high blood pressure), hernia, organ impairment and the need for organ transplant, kidney failure, and death.
